4.AKO,is Army Knowledge Online,every soldier has an AKO,and so does civilian contractors to the Army,and Retired Army

5.Wouldnt know,lol

6.No,Apache's are not in the 160th's inventory.The most usual aircraft for 160th is the MH-47 Chinook(Special Operations Version),the MH-6 Little Bird,and Black Hawk.I see them every day,flying over here in Baghdad.And they fly over all the time.Apache's are our Fire Mission guys,they go out,doing recon's and bring back intell and aerial photgraphs of places,that are mission sensitive for our convoys,and missions

10.The Army,picks your installation for you,when you go to a MEPPS processing station,you can ask for where you want to go,but it depends on your MOS,and where they need you,so its up to your recruiters,etc.

14. E1-E4 is automatic,and its Time and Grade.E5-E9,is when you have to go before an NCO Board,and you must provide a Promotion packet,before going to the Board,same with Officers,except the board is made up of both NCO's and Officers

15.There are no "Special Ops recruiters",unless you are in Iraq.Iraq has a couple SF offices,or just go up to any of the SF guys here,and they will be more then happy to hook u up with someone.But,other then that,tell your recruiter back home,that you are interested in the 18series MOS's,or Special Operations Aviation.

The National Guard has 2 Special Forces groups within them. The 19th and 20th SFG. They both have their own recruiters and would be able to answer questions. A couple of the ones I have been in conact with were apart of the 160th. Just google them to find the contact info for the recruiters. Otherwise, you can talk to a local recruiter, but they might not know the ins and outs as a SF recruiter would. They are Green Berets as well.
